4S-80马铃薯振动挖掘机牵引阻力的测试分析

Experimental Study on Traction Resistance for 4S-80 Potato Shaking Digger

【摘要】 振动挖掘铲可大幅降低其入土阻力,4S-80马铃薯挖掘机采用铲筛一体的振动式结构。为了探知振动铲筛的实际降阻效果,设计了动态测试装置,并进行了几种不同作业状况下的牵引阻力测试。结果表明,铲筛振动状态下可显著降低挖掘作业时的机具牵引阻力和拖拉机牵引功率;低速作业时作业速度变化对振动挖掘铲作业的牵引阻力影响不大;机具挖掘深度增加时,拖拉机牵引阻力和牵引功率会明显增大。

【Abstract】 To reduce the soil resistance of the digger,the structure of integrated vibrating shovel and sieve is adopted for 4S-80 potato digger.In order to ascertain the actual effect of resistance variation of the shaking digger,the test device was designed and the draft force was measured in different working conditions.Results showed that the digger draft and drawbar horsepower were reduced greatly due to the shovel and sieve shaking.The drawbar resistance did not change much when tractor worked at low-speed range,and the draft and power were increased significantly when digging depth increased.
